設定服務後台啟動
cd /usr/local/redisview redis.conf
將daemonize no改為 daemonize yes儲存退出
啟動:./reids-server redis.conf
退出後,使用redis-cli測試
客戶端連線服務端命令:
./redis-cli -h 127.0.0.1/ip -p 26537/port
linux下設定登入密碼
vim /etc/redis.conf#requirepass foobared去掉注釋,foobared改為自己的密碼,我在這裡改為
requirepass
123456
然後儲存,重啟服務
cd /usr/local/bin
./redis-server /etc/redis.conf
測試連線:./redis-cli
輸入命令 會提示沒有許可權訪問(error) noauth authentication required
然後輸入:auth
123456
登陸成功,可以使用命令了
常用命令
#檢視所有keykeys * 或 keys "*"
#檢視匹配字首的keys
keys
"miao*
"#清空redis
flushdb
#檢視redis正在做什麼
monitor
設定值:
setkey value:設定key的值,若存在則覆蓋
getkey:獲取key對應的值 mget key1 key2 ... keyn:獲取這些key對應的值
del key:刪除元素
有效期:
expire key seconds:設定該元素多少秒後失效
pexpire key milliseconds:設定該元素多少毫秒後失效
ttl key:檢視還可以存活多少秒,-2表示key不存在,-1表示永久儲存
其他命令
參考文章:
redis教程:
Redis命令彙總
設定服務後台啟動 cd usr local redis view redis.conf 將daemonize no改為 daemonize yes儲存退出 啟動 reids server redis.conf 退出後,使用redis cli測試 客戶端連線服務端命令 redis cli h 127....
redis簡單命令彙總
redis的key的基本操作 keys test del test string string型別操作方法 set test string abc get test string list基本操作 在redis中,list型別是按照插入順序排序的字串鍊錶。和資料結構中的普通鍊錶一樣,我們可以在其頭部...
redis常用命令彙總
一.全域性命令 1 查詢鍵 keys pattern 2 鍵總數 dbsize 3 是否存在鍵 exists key 4 刪除鍵 del key key 5 鍵過期 expire key seconds 設定多少秒後過期 expireat key timstamp 設定過了某一時刻 時間戳單位為秒 ...